新手入门指南
在这个数字化的时代,越来越多的人对星座和运势产生了兴趣。也许你每天都会查看你的星座运势,想知道今天会发生什么。为了满足这种需求,许多网站和应用程序提供了星座运势的查询服务。不过,你知道其实也可以通过免费的星座运势API来获取这些信息吗?下面就让我们一起走进这个简单易用的世界吧!
什么是星座运势API?
星座运势API其实就是一个可以让你查找星座运势信息的在线工具。API的全名是“应用程序编程接口”,简单来说,它就像一个提供信息的窗口。你可以通过这个窗口,快速获取有关星座运势的数据,而不需要自己去爬虫或手动查找。这个过程就像一个高效的信息管道,把想要的数据直接送到你的手里。
为什么要使用免费的星座运势API?
- 省时省力:你不需要去每个星座运势网站一个个查找信息。
- 实时更新:通过API获取的数据通常是最新的,保证你得到的运势信息是准确的。
- 易于集成:如果你有自己的网站或应用,可以把这些数据嵌入到你的项目中。
如何开始使用免费的星座运势API?
步骤一:选择一个合适的API
在开始之前,我们需要找到一个合适的星座运势API。可以通过搜索引擎查询关键词,如“免费星座运势API”。选择一个功能完整、易于使用的API。例如,某某星座API就是一个不错的选择。
步骤二:注册并获取API Key
大多数API都需要注册账户才能使用。去API提供者的网站,填写简单的注册表格。注册完成后,你会得到一个独特的API Key(密钥),这个密钥会用来验证你的请求。
步骤三:了解API的使用文档
每个API都有自己的使用说明文档。仔细阅读这个文档,可以帮助你了解如何发送请求以及可以获取哪些信息。一般来说,文档会详细说明API的终端(endpoint)、请求方法(GET/POST等)以及返回的数据格式(通常是JSON)。
步骤四:发送请求
发送请求是获取星座运势的关键步骤。通常情况下,可以使用简单的HTTP请求工具,比如Postman,或者直接在代码中发送请求。如果你用的是JavaScript(例如Node.js),可以这样实现:
// 示例代码:获取每日运势
const axios = require('axios');
const API_KEY = '你的API_KEY';
const URL = 'https://api.provider.com/daily-horoscope?sign=双子座&key=' + API_KEY;
axios.get(URL)
.then(response => {
console.log('今日运势:', response.data);
})
.catch(error => {
console.error('请求出错:', error);
});
步骤五:处理返回的数据
当你成功发送请求后,API会返回相应的数据,通常是JSON格式。你可以通过编程语言中的JSON解析方法,将数据提取出来并进行展示。数据内容可能会包括运势建议、幸运色、幸运数字等。
示例:完整的运势查询流程
假设我们要查询“巨蟹座”的今日运势,下面是一个完整的步骤:
- 注册并获取API Key。
- 通过API文档了解如何构造请求。
- 使用上面的代码示例,替换成巨蟹座的相关信息。
- 发送请求,获取运势数据。
- 处理返回的数据并将内容展示给用户。
常见问题解答
1. API会收费吗?
许多API提供免费使用的额度,但通常会限制请求次数。如果你达到了限制,可能需要付费或等待下一个周期。如果你只是偶尔使用,免费版本应该足够了。
2. 可以查询哪些星座的运势?
大多数星座运势API支持全部12个星座,包括白羊座、金牛座、双子座等。具体支持的星座在API文档中都有列出。
3. 返回的数据格式是什么?
一般来说,API返回的数据格式是JSON,这是一种轻量级的数据交换格式。它易于人阅读,并且可以方便地转成对象使用。
4. 如果查询失败怎么办?
如果出现了请求失败,这可能是由于多种原因造成的,例如网络问题、错误的API Key、请求格式不正确等。在这种情况下,你可以查看错误信息,或者参考API文档中的常见故障排查部分,解决问题。
5. 我能把这些数据用于商业用途吗?
使用API前,请务必查看其使用协议和条款。一些API可能对数据的商业使用有所限制,而其他的则可能允许你在遵守特定条件下进行使用。
总结
通过免费的星座运势API,你可以轻松地获取每日星座运势信息。这不仅可以帮助你节省时间,还可以让你将这些数据运用到自己的应用或者网站中。希望这篇新手入门指南能够帮助你顺利开始!不妨试试看,通过星座运势API,打开你通往星座世界的大门吧!